1720.1 How do you prove someone's death? You can prove death by providing any of the following evidence: A certified copy of a public record of death; A statement of death by the funeral director; A statement of death by the attending physician or the superintendent, physician, or intern of the institution where the person died; A certified ...Uhm, you should be able to. Alaska Airlines and its sister airline, Horizon Air, provide a 15 percent bereavement discount for immediate family members booking flights at least seven days in advance of departure. Discounts apply only to the higher cost refundable tickets, which can be canceled without penalty.
